   Cryptocurrency exchanges are platforms for trading cryptocurrency for other assets and traditional currencies. These tools are widely used by individual investors, traders, and institutional entities across industries. In finance, traders use these platforms for arbitrage, speculation, and long-term investments. Tech industries use them to develop [blockchain platforms](https://www.g2.com/categories/blockchain-platforms) and cryptocurrency services. Even retail and [e-commerce platforms](https://www.g2.com/categories/e-commerce-platforms) use exchanges to accept crypto payments, facilitating broader and more versatile monetary transactions.

Crypto exchanges are the most common way businesses begin investing in cryptocurrencies. They use these platforms to execute transactions, analyze market trends, and manage digital asset portfolios. These exchanges can also be used as practical mediums for international trading to reduce transactional fees.

Crypto exchanges offer features such as real-time market data, order execution capabilities, and secure storage solutions, empowering users to engage in seamless and efficient trading activities while contributing to price discovery and market liquidity.

### What is a crypto exchange?&amp;nbsp;

Cryptocurrency exchanges or crypto exchanges are online platforms that facilitate trading Bitcoin (BTC), Ethereum (ETH), Litecoin (LTC), and other digital currencies. While these exchanges primarily serve as a place to buy and sell cryptocurrencies, many offer substantially greater functionality than just supporting transactions.

Crypto exchanges act as intermediaries between buyers and sellers, offering a digital marketplace for people to trade cryptocurrencies. They typically charge a fee for each transaction, which may vary depending on the exchange and the transaction amount.

Crypto exchanges offer various features for tracking, securing, and storing crypto assets. They allow users to view real-time pricing information on several cryptocurrencies. Users can then buy assets at the price they see fit and store them in an integrated or native cryptocurrency wallet.

Crypto exchange software often offers advanced trading features such as limit orders, stop-loss orders, and margin trading, which allow traders to place more sophisticated trades. They may also facilitate increased protection using [multi-factor authentication (MFA)](https://www.g2.com/categories/multi-factor-authentication-mfa) and other added security features.&amp;nbsp;

Some of these platforms also provide custom [application programming interface (API)](https://www.g2.com/articles/what-is-an-api)integrations and [user interface (UI)](https://www.g2.com/glossary/user-interface-definition) and [user experience (UX)](https://www.g2.com/glossary/user-experience) customizations.

### How do crypto exchanges work?&amp;nbsp;

Crypto exchanges operate similarly to traditional stock exchanges. Different types of exchanges come with their unique operational models and features. However, most common currency exchange operations involve the following steps:

- Registration: To begin crypto trading, users must register and create an account on the platform. Depending on the level of security, some exchanges may require identity verification procedures.
- Fund deposit: Once the account is set up, users must deposit funds (digital or fiat currency) into their account. The funds are stored in a digital wallet provided by the exchange. The user can then use these funds to buy and sell cryptocurrencies.
- Order placement: Every crypto exchange has a trading platform where users can see the prices of different cryptocurrencies. They can place orders to buy or sell their chosen cryptocurrency at their desired price.&amp;nbsp;
- Order matching: Cryptocurrency exchanges use matching engines to pair buyers and sellers based on their specified amounts and prices, thereby facilitating user trades. A trade is executed if a buyer&#39;s bid matches a seller&#39;s ask.
- Order execution and clearing: The exchange ensures the proper execution of trades and clears them, confirming the transfer of ownership of the cryptocurrencies. The user&#39;s balances are updated in real time, and they can either leave their cryptocurrencies on the exchange or move them to a more secure wallet.&amp;nbsp;
- Wallet management: Cryptocurrencies bought on the exchange are stored in the user&#39;s digital wallet within the platform. These platforms implement security measures such as two-factor authentication, encryption, and cold storage. Some exchanges allow users to move their funds to external wallets for increased security.
- Withdrawal: Users can withdraw their funds back into their bank account or external wallet whenever they choose.&amp;nbsp;

### Common features of crypto exchanges

Crypto exchanges can provide a wide range of features, but here are a few of the most commonly found in the market.

- Coin support: Coin support refers to the variety of digital currencies an exchange allows for trading. Common exchanges support common currencies like Bitcoin and Ethereum. Individuals wishing to trade various coins might require a more advanced solution.
- Coin tracking: Coin tracking allows users to identify currencies they want to monitor. Individuals may be alerted if the currency reaches a specific price point, or trades may be automated.
- Fiat support: Fiat currency is a legal tender backed by a government. Some exchanges allow users to deposit fiat currency, but others require cash to be converted to digital currency before it’s deposited.
- Trade volume: Trading volume is the amount of currency an individual can trade during a specific period. Some exchanges have limits or extra charges for high-volume trading, while others allow unlimited trading.
- Payment methods: Payment methods are the way users deposit their initial investment. Some platforms only take cryptocurrency deposits, while others support wire transfers or credit card deposits.
- ID verification: ID verification is an added security measure to ensure trades are valid and reduce the risk of fraud. This feature is more common for direct trading platforms than general exchanges.
- Integrated wallets: Cryptocurrency wallets are secure storage locations for cryptocurrency assets. Some exchanges provide an integrated wallet native to their platform.
- Mobile trading: Mobile trading allows users to access their funds and trade assets using a mobile application on their smartphone.
- Business accounts: Business accounts help institutional investors manage funds and facilitate payments. These accounts likely have increased deposit and withdrawal limits, margin limits, and over-the-counter (OTC) trading desks.
- Multi-factor authentication (MFA): MFA increases the security of an individual account. Users can set up [MFA software](https://www.g2.com/categories/multi-factor-authentication-mfa) and require email or text confirmation to access the account.
- Stablecoins: Stablecoins are digital currencies designed to act as reserve assets equal to a specified fiat currency. Some exchanges support stablecoins, which users can invest in while avoiding market volatility.
- Cold storage: Cold storage or cold wallets are designed for long-term investments. These wallets can increase security by storing private keys offline in an isolated environment.

### Types of crypto exchanges

Crypto exchanges come in three main types: centralized, decentralized, and hybrid. Understanding their differences is essential to determining which is best for the buyer&#39;s needs in terms of security, ease of use, and trading capabilities.

- Centralized exchanges (CEX): These traditional exchanges act as intermediaries between buyers and sellers. CEX are operated by a central authority that oversees all transactions, holds users&#39; funds, conducts trades, and provides liquidity. While they offer high trading volumes and liquidity, their centralized nature can pose security risks, as they are attractive targets for hackers. Common examples of CEX include Coinbase, Binance, and Kraken.&amp;nbsp;
- Decentralized exchanges (DEX): Unlike centralized exchanges, DEXs operate without a mediator, allowing peer-to-peer trading directly between users through smart contracts on a [blockchain](https://www.g2.com/articles/what-is-blockchain). DEX enables users to retain control of their private keys and funds, enhancing security and privacy. Due to their distributed nature, these platforms have reduced the risk of large-scale hacks. However, they may be more challenging and often have lower trading volumes and liquidity than CEXs. Common examples of DEX include Uniswap and Sushiswap.
- Hybrid exchanges: These platforms combine the best features of centralized and decentralized exchanges. They aim to provide the liquidity and ease of use found in centralized exchanges, along with decentralized exchanges&#39; enhanced security and privacy features. While promising, this type of exchange is still new and less widely adopted than the other two. Common examples of hybrid exchanges include Qurrex and Eidoo.

### Crypto exchange fees

Crypto exchange fees apply at various steps, such as depositing, trading, and withdrawing funds, based on the policy of the particular cryptocurrency exchange. Before trading, users must familiarize themselves with these common types of cryptocurrency exchange fees:

- Trading fees: Users pay trading fees for each trade they make on the exchange. This fee is often calculated as a percentage of the trade value. It can be broken down into maker fees (for creating a new trade) and taker fees (for completing an existing trade). Most exchanges operate on a tiered structure; the more the user trades, the lower their expenses.
- Deposit and withdrawal fees: Some exchanges charge fees when users deposit or withdraw funds. A deposit fee is generally less common and may depend on the type of deposit (crypto or fiat) and the currency. A withdrawal fee is charged when users move their funds out of the exchange, varying per currency and network conditions.
- Listing fees: If a cryptocurrency wants to be listed on an exchange, the process requires payment of a listing fee. This varies from exchange to exchange and is generally negotiated behind the scenes.
- Fiat-to-crypto conversion fees: In the case of exchanges that support trading multiple fiat currencies, users may incur a fee when processing [currency conversion](https://www.g2.com/glossary/currency-conversions-definition) from one fiat currency to another.
- Subscription fees: Some exchanges charge a set fee for paid subscriptions or memberships that include additional services like advanced trading tools or enhanced customer support.&amp;nbsp;
- Other occasional fees: Some exchanges may charge periodic fees, such as inactivity fees if an account is not used for a certain period or custodial fees for holding the users&#39; coins.

### Benefits of a cryptocurrency exchange platform

​​There are several reasons to use cryptocurrency exchange solutions, from curiosity to institutional investing. They help buy and sell digital assets and make decentralized, anonymous payments. They are also beneficial for making low-fee or no-fee international payments and lower the risk of fraud and theft.

Below are a few significant reasons people choose to manage finances using crypto exchanges:

#### Invest easily

Cryptocurrency exchanges make investing in cryptocurrency easy for individuals and businesses. They offer everything users need to create an account and purchase, sell, and store. They have a lower barrier to entry than some stock market investments because a user doesn’t have to purchase an entire Bitcoin, unlike a potentially pricey stock. Instead, one party can decide whatever amount they wish to spend and buy the equivalent percentage of a cryptocurrency.

Investing in this volatile market can still pose risks, but a heightened reward equals a heightened risk. Over the past few years, cryptocurrencies have increased in value exponentially, reaping big rewards for early investors. Crypto exchanges aren’t the most traditional platform for investing, but if an individual decides to purchase cryptocurrency, an exchange will provide all the tools they need to start.

#### Maintain anonymity

Cryptocurrency exchanges allow users to store and trade cryptocurrencies without giving their personal information to anyone. A distrust for governing bodies typically sparks anonymous trading.&amp;nbsp;

As a result, cryptocurrencies can have numerous perks related to anonymity, one being decentralization. Many users hoping to remain neutral to trades or transactions choose cryptocurrency because it’s designed to bypass governments, banks, and other centralized bodies.

Unfortunately, anonymity also allows some criminal activity. Cryptocurrencies have been the primary asset used on the dark web and other platforms criminals use to communicate. However, many transactions happen behind closed doors, and currencies are traded directly between individuals. There are fewer criminals and nefarious actors on crypto exchanges as individuals can only trade digital currency rather than narcotics and other illegal assets.

#### Pay internationally

International payments through banks and other traditional trading platforms can become complicated and slow. Cryptocurrency exchanges can make these transactions much simpler by bypassing the intermediary. These trades can be made peer-to-peer or business-to-business with little oversight and low fees.

Different countries have different policies regarding both international trade and cryptocurrency trading. If both countries allow cryptocurrency investments, cryptocurrency exchange-based trading is a breeze. If one country is less accepting, users can always use [virtual private network (VPN) software](https://www.g2.com/categories/virtual-private-network-vpn) to mask or change their location.

### Crypto wallet vs. crypto exchange&amp;nbsp;

Cryptocurrency wallets are focused on secure storage and management of private keys, providing users with control and ownership of their funds. Crypto wallets enable users to send and receive cryptocurrencies but lack market trading and order matching features.&amp;nbsp;

A cryptocurrency exchange is a trading platform where users can buy and sell digital assets in a liquid market environment. It holds custody of users&#39; funds during trading and implements security measures to protect their accounts and funds.

Many users use both wallets and exchanges based on their specific needs, with wallets for long-term storage and exchanges for active trading.

### Who uses crypto exchange software?

Crypto exchange platform users come in many forms. Some are individuals, some are pools of investors, and some are businesses. Regardless of the entity, these trading platforms provide a convenient space for anyone.

- Individuals: If an individual wants to invest in cryptocurrency, exchanges are usually the first place they go. Someone can create an account, deposit funds, and begin trading in minutes. While it is tough to determine who is moving the most money through exchanges, individuals are the most common users.
- Professional traders: Professional cryptocurrency traders spend significant time trading digital currencies,[non-fungible tokens (NFTs)](https://www.g2.com/articles/nft), and other assets and rely on them for income. These are standard users, often early investors who collected a significant amount of cryptocurrency when the prices were meager. These individuals may use general exchanges, but many rely on direct exchanges for high-volume trading and lower fees.
- Businesses: Small businesses, investment firms, banks, and other companies with spare cash can begin investing in digital currency using crypto exchanges. Some exchanges are explicitly designed for companies and institutional investors. Some businesses—or professional traders turned corporations—will simply use traditional exchanges for convenience. Business accounts and regional regulation should be considered before businesses invest in cryptocurrency, let alone begin creating a short list of exchanges they want to try.

Cryptocurrency exchange platforms generally follow two types of pricing models: flat and tiered. In both cases, the maker (who creates the order) and the taker (who fills the order) incur transaction charges. However, some exchanges offer a lower fee for makers to incentivize users to create more liquidity in the market.

- Flat pricing model: This model charges a fixed fee for all transactions, regardless of the volume or value of the trade. It’s simple and easy to understand, making it attractive to casual or infrequent traders. However, it can be more expensive for high-volume traders, as the fees can add up quickly with frequent trades.
- Tiered pricing model: This model benefits active traders because the fees are based on the user&#39;s trading volume. Those who trade in higher volumes pay lower fees. The specifics can vary, but the past 30 days of trading volume are usually considered for determining the user&#39;s tier.

### Software related to crypto exchanges&amp;nbsp;

These technology families are either closely related to crypto exchange solutions or there is a significant overlap between products.

- [Cryptocurrency wallets](https://www.g2.com/categories/cryptocurrency-wallets): Crypto wallets, also known as blockchain wallets, are tools used to store digital currency assets securely. Some are designed for everyday storage, while others are meant for long-term, cold storage. These come in many forms, including offline hardware devices, but also frequently come as a native feature within an exchange.
- [Cryptocurrency mining software](https://www.g2.com/categories/cryptocurrency-mining): Cryptocurrency mining uses computing power to create digital currencies. This is how digital currencies are made available. There is little overlap between mining tools and exchanges, but they relate to cryptocurrencies.
- [Cryptocurrency custody software](https://www.g2.com/categories/cryptocurrency-custody): Cryptocurrency custody software is somewhat like a wallet, but it’s backed by an institution, tied to a user’s identity, and insured. Sometimes, crypto exchanges support custody as a feature, though it is not typical in the market, nor is it their core function.
- [Cryptocurrency payment gateways](https://www.g2.com/categories/cryptocurrency-payment-apps): Cryptocurrency payment applications are similar to regular [payment gateways](https://www.g2.com/categories/payment-gateways) but are designed specifically for cryptocurrency rather than fiat currency. Some products allow payment processing of digital and fiat currencies, and more traditional tools are evolving to support cryptocurrencies. Still, this support is not currently a standard across the market.

### Challenges with crypto exchanges

Cryptocurrency exchange solutions can come with their own set of challenges.&amp;nbsp;

#### Fees

Each cryptocurrency exchange has different costs. Many countries and banks even charge additional fees for cryptocurrency. Individuals hoping to buy in and out quickly should consider these prices to ensure their transaction is worth it.&amp;nbsp;

Sometimes, fees are added for convenience. Mainstream users may choose an exchange based on its name and beginner friendliness, but this decision will likely cost a lot. Other exchanges charge per transaction, hitting high-volume traders the hardest. As a result, users should only accept exchanges that are clear about their fees or simply have expensive trading fees.

#### Security

Security is a significant concern for crypto investors. If an exchange or wallet can be easily hacked, the platform should be avoided. However, there are still many measures an individual can take to reduce the risk of fraud or theft.

Storing currencies offline with private keys, utilizing multi-factor authentication, and phishing detection are just a few features and actions users can take advantage of to increase the protection of their digital assets.

#### Coin diversity

A common issue for cryptocurrency traders is a lack of support for specific coins on one platform. Many of the user-friendly exchanges only support the most common currencies. Users should be wary of vendor lock-in caused by high fees and consider the coins they want to buy before they begin trading.

If users know they want flexibility, they can choose an exchange with low withdrawal fees or one that supports various currencies.

#### Regional availability

Exchanges may face different regulations depending on their location within a country or region. In the US, for example, individual states must approve exchanges. In some countries, like Ecuador or China, cryptocurrency is outright banned or generally prohibited.

VPNs may allow users to access exchanges, but this action may also be illegal, depending on the country. Users should thoroughly research local laws to avoid penalties and punishment when considering cryptocurrency investments.

#### User experience&amp;nbsp;

With hundreds of exchanges available today, the market is highly complex and usable. Some are designed for beginners and limit the variety of coin options, trade types, and storage solutions available to users.

Others are highly complex and allow for various transaction types using multiple currencies. The skill level and tech-savviness should be kept in mind when evaluating exchanges.

### How to choose the best crypto exchange

It&#39;s important to note that not all crypto exchanges are created equal. Buying the best cryptocurrency exchange software requires careful consideration and research. Some exchanges are more secure and offer advanced trading and security functionality. Factors like user interface design, customer support responsiveness, scalability, and the range of supported cryptocurrencies can also vary.

Buyers can start by defining the requirements for the crypto exchange software. Other than pricing and fees, they should also look at factors such as:

#### Security

Crypto exchanges are prime targets for hackers, making security breaches and cyber theft quite common. Buyers must choose a platform with enhanced security measures like web protocol security, registry lock, domain name system security, and modules designed to counter [distributed denial-of-service (DDoS) attacks](https://www.g2.com/articles/ddos-attack).&amp;nbsp;

Users can also spread their cryptocurrency across multiple purchases and move their funds from the default exchange storage into cold storage like [hardware wallets](https://www.g2.com/articles/hardware-wallet).

#### Customer service

Both newbies and seasoned traders can benefit from access to a crypto exchange’s customer support team. It could be for a small query or in case of emergencies. Hence, it&#39;s important to choose a provider that offers its users the best customer service.

#### Cryptocurrency support

Before finalizing their crypto exchange, buyers should know the number of cryptocurrencies it supports. New traders might be okay with exchanging a few types of coins. But if the buyer is looking for more options, they need to check, as some exchanges only support Bitcoin while others may support over 600 digital currencies.

#### Reputation

Buyers must take the time to read user reviews and choose a crypto exchange with a reputation for integrity and transparency. If the exchange collects user data, it must communicate what it needs it for. Do they support their clients in case of a cyber security breach? These are some of the parameters buyers should consider before finalizing their choice.

#### Trading volume

Merely supporting a large variety of cryptocurrencies is not enough when no trades are happening. The chosen crypto exchange should also have trading volume in the preferred crypto coins. This will allow users to have liquidity when trading their digital currency.

### Crypto exchanges trends

- Decentralized exchanges (DEXs): DEXs have recently gained popularity, offering greater security and transparency than centralized exchanges. They allow users to trade cryptocurrencies directly with each other without the need for intermediaries, reducing the risk of hacks and theft.
- Increased regulatory scrutiny: As cryptocurrency trading becomes more mainstream, regulators increasingly scrutinize crypto exchanges. Exchanges are required to comply with [anti-money laundering (AML)](https://www.g2.com/glossary/anti-money-laundering-aml-definition)and know-your-customer (KYC) regulations, adding an extra layer of compliance and operational complexity.
